HC Deb 28 May 1906 vol 158 c46
CAPTAIN CRAIG (Down, E.)

To ask the Secretary of State for War whether his attention has been drawn to the fact that on Empire Day, 24th May last, the Union Jack was not hoisted on the War Office flagstaff; and will he give instructions to have it hoisted thereon on future Empire Days.

(Answered by Mr. Secretary Haldane.) May 24th is not one of the days on which a flag is ordered to be flown on the War Office building.
